(My first surgery was in Beirut in 2016.) The experience before surgery: I messaged a few places and they were one of the best at timely informative responses. Since first contact, on WhatsApp Yavuz was so nice and helpful. I had a video call consultation with Dr Evren which really helped with my nerves and to answer the doubts I had. On arrival, we met Fatih who collected us from the airport. He was so great and I saw a lot of him during my trip. I had a covid test at the hospital which hands down was the scariest part for me. But Yavuz was there to help fill out my forms and translate. I was still nervous about the surgery and wasn’t feeling 100% about what my results would be like until I met the Dr..straight away it was very obvious that she was highly experienced, she literally answered all my questions accurately (and I had a lot!), I left feeling excited about it all. Aside from the procedure; shout out to Yavuz, Fatih, Nurse Hilal and the lovely assistant. They’re such a great team and always available to help. I feel like I made a friend with Yavuz, I really appreciate all the extra stuff he did and recommendations he gave me for my visit. Fatih is such a multitalented guy lol he was there taking me to my appointments he was there to hold my hand for the blood test, and he was even in my surgery! couldn’t have done it without him. Legend, thank you! The surgery: I still had a deviated septum which gave me trouble breathing and looked bent on the outside. When I took a selfie with the Instagram camera (mirrored) I couldn’t tell as much but with the iPhone camera you can see what others who see you can see.. and i looked very asymmetric that way. The doctor straightened it opening up my passages and making it look much better and symmetrical. My nose was too long and the tip had dropped quite low after my first surgery. This was cut down and lifted with inside stitches. I am told it won’t drop much more when it’s healed than how it was post op. I had a lot of bone reaching out to under my eyes which looked quite high. Those were taken down on both sides. Obviously if you’ve researched already you’ll know not much can be done to manipulate nostrils as they’re soft tissue. One of my concerns was my nostrils being visibly open from a profile view. The lifting made them look more closed so I’m happy. I have to say Dr Evren had great reviews but I was keen to have my survey with her because she’s a woman. I have spoken to a lot of male surgeons and had plenty of consultations, I never felt confident in the answers they were giving. (I don’t mean offence to male surgeons, but I believe most women generally take their time in getting things done right and have a better approach with patients..NO REGRETS! I was right) Dr Evren is an absolute queen and amazing at what she does. I feel really lucky that I’ve managed to find her from across country and so far I’m really happy I went ahead with it. Recovery: I stayed in the hospital for a night which was good because the nurses constantly checked my vitals and made sure I was sleeping straight. I was amazed that with all the work the dr done I had hardly any bruising! And minor swelling for a couple days. I left turkey 4 days after surgery. Painless. I was bothered by the tampons in my nose for a couple of days but once they were out it was smooth sailing. The cast was removed and plasters were put on which I kept for a week. Aftercare: The doctor told me a list of dos and don’ts. I cleaned my nose a lot everyday and had blood clots for about 2 weeks post op. But that was it, no aftercare needed- Yavuz still answers all my random questions so it’s great to know they’re available if I need them. 3 weeks later: My nose is SO cute! (Instagram & iPhone selfies look almost the same! XD) Really suits my face I love it. Obviously still have a slight worry factor because it took a year after my previous surgery to see the final result. Dr Evren says it will take 3 months this time round.. I’ll check in here and put an updated review then. If you’re considering a surgery, reach out to the team and ask your questions, I’m happy to answer any about my experience also. Updated on 28 Nov 2020: So initially I raised a couple of concerns from the post op photos and the same ones after the cast removal. I wasn’t thrilled about the asymmetry of the centre where the stitching was. It was painful to touch on one side and kept making me sneeze and dropped lower on the left. When the assistant cut a stitch on the left it was very painful and no one seemed to understand why I jumped, they thought it was an over reaction. The bridge was also higher on the left. I was told things would look and feel different after it was healed but it’s the same just dropped lower :( also that painful left side is still just as painful and if touched makes me sneeze.. strange but I have to accept these things as I refuse to undergo another surgery. Updated on 21 Feb 2021: Not sure why it’s so difficult to achieve symmetry.. 2 surgeries and still unlucky. Post 1st surgery, my nose tip just dropped too far down and my nostrils were too flared. Post 2nd surgery, the nose tip hasn’t dropped as far down but it’s asymmetric with one side drooping lower, there is also a bump on the opposite side, a dent underneath and the septum isn’t even straight.. its nearly impossible to breath out of both nostrils but one is significantly worse than the other, especially when sleeping. I seem to have more issues now than before. Not sure what the solution is :(

Hello there and thank you for your question. It is better to perform it with nipple lift, without nipple repositioning your breast and nipple can be ptotic. I recommend you to discuss this with your doctor who will perform your surgery. Best Regards Evren Helvacı MD
Hello there and thank you for your question. Breast reduction surgery without the use of implants and reduction can be done. The prosthesis can be used simultaneously if you want the upper part of the breast to look fuller Best Regards Evren Helvacı MD
Hello there and thank you for your question. Liposuction is a technique used in breast reduction surgery, but if your breast structure is not fatty, it will not work and your sagging in the breast may become more pronounced. Best Regards Evren Helvacı MD
Hello there and thank you for your question. In breast reduction we both reduce and lift the tissue. They are not separate surgeries in reduction mammoplast. Best Regards Evren Helvacı MD
